Article: Twin Falls, Idaho, Leaders Told Revenue Guarantees Help in Getting Air Service.

By Virginia S. Hutchins, The Times-News, Twin Falls, Idaho Knight Ridder/Tribune Business News

Oct. 15--TWIN FALLS, Idaho--Sharing an airline's financial risk is still the name of the game for communities seeking new air service, a consultant told Twin Falls leaders Tuesday.

That's generally accomplished with a revenue guarantee, a pot of money the community sets aside to make up any shortfalls the airline incurs in that market. Some cities across the nation -- including Hailey last year and Lewiston this year -- have secured federal dollars to help make those deals with airlines.
